#e50f8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e50f8c is composed of 89.8% red, 5.9%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 38.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 325 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#e50f8c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#cb0019.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#e50f8c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e50f8c has RGB values of R:229, G:15,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.39,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15011724.

Hex triplet e50f8c #e50f8c
RGB Decimal 229, 15, 140 rgb(229,15,140)
RGB Percent 89.8, 5.9, 54.9 rgb(89.8%,5.9%,54.9%)
CMYK 0, 93, 39, 10
HSL 325°, 87.7, 47.8 hsl(325,87.7%,47.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 325°, 93.4, 89.8
Web Safe cc0099 #cc0099
CIE-LAB 50.567, 78.875, -10.096
XYZ 37.218, 18.897, 26.497
xyY 0.451, 0.229, 18.897
CIE-LCH 50.567, 79.518, 352.706
CIE-LUV 50.567, 114.507, -28.483
Hunter-Lab 43.471, 76.753, -5.71
Binary 11100101, 00001111, 10001100
